推荐开源项目:H&O Importer —— 高效的Magento数据导入解决方案
项目介绍
在电子商务的世界里,高效地处理数据迁移和更新是每个开发者和店铺管理员的日常挑战。H&O Importer正是为此诞生,它是一个面向Magento平台的强大扩展,深化了[AvS_FastSimpleImport]模块的功能。此工具不仅能够处理各种文件格式(CSV、电子表格、数据库或XML)的数据导入,还支持产品、分类、客户等所有Magento实体的导入,并提供了灵活的字段映射功能。
技术分析
H&O Importer的设计巧妙地利用XML来配置导入流程,这一设计选择极大地提升了配置的可维护性,特别是对于那些需要对同一项目进行多次导入的场景。通过XML配置,用户可以精确控制下载器(如HTTP下载)、源适配器以及具体到每个字段的数据映射过程。值得注意的是,该工具通过优化内存使用,实现了大文件(如1GB的CSV)处理能力,这对于批量导入数千乃至数万条记录的任务至关重要。
应用场景
想象一下,一家电商企业需要定期从不同来源更新其产品目录,包括价格调整、新产品上线等。H&O Importer通过其强大的配置选项和数据处理能力,使得这一任务变得轻松快捷。无论是更新现有客户资料,还是导入大量新产品信息,甚至是处理来自不同供应商的复杂数据格式,这个工具都能应对自如。尤其适合大型Magento商店进行定期数据更新或迁移项目,大大节省人工操作时间,降低错误率。
项目特点
- 灵活性:支持广泛的数据源与格式,包括CSV、XML,甚至可通过HTTP直接下载处理。
- 大规模处理能力:优化后的内存管理使其能高效处理大容量数据导入。
- 高度自定义:全XML配置方式,使每个导入任务都可以精确定制,便于团队协作和版本控制。
- 开发友好:内置的shell工具加速开发与调试过程,便于快速创建字段映射和测试。
- 自动化调度:通过Cron任务,实现定时自动导入,减少手动干预,提高运维效率。
快速入门
安装简单,可以通过Modman或直接下载ZIP文件,之后创建轻量级模块配置您的特定导入需求,利用命令行工具即可开始数据预览与导入。H&O Importer为Magento社区提供了一个强大且高效的工具箱,无论你是经验丰富的开发者还是正在探索Magento平台的企业主,它都是不可多得的宝藏。
最后,H&O Importer项目文档详细,示例丰富,确保了即便是初学者也能迅速上手,实现复杂数据处理的无缝对接。加入这个工具的使用者行列,将大大提高您在Magento生态系统中的数据管理效率。